LuxExperience B.V. Shares Surge as Analysts Weigh in on Stock

editorial

Published

on

Shares of LuxExperience B.V. (NYSE:LUXE) experienced a notable increase ahead of the market opening on Thursday. The stock, which closed at $8.17, opened at $8.66 before stabilizing at $8.30 with a trading volume of 11,147 shares. This uptick comes amid renewed analyst interest and varied ratings from different brokerages.

Analysts Reassess LuxExperience Ratings

Recent evaluations from financial analysts have painted a mixed picture for LuxExperience B.V. On October 3, Wall Street Zen downgraded the stock from a “hold” to a “sell” rating. In contrast, B. Riley initiated coverage on the stock with a “buy” rating and a target price of $12.00. Meanwhile, Jefferies Financial Group also initiated coverage, assigning a “hold” rating with a target price of $9.00.

On December 18, JPMorgan Chase & Co. raised their price target from $8.00 to $9.00 while maintaining a “neutral” rating. In another recent report, Weiss Ratings reaffirmed a “hold (c-)” rating. Currently, one analyst rates the stock as a “buy,” while three have issued a “hold” rating, resulting in a consensus rating of “hold” and an average target price of $10.00, according to data from MarketBeat.com.

Recent Earnings Highlight Business Challenges

LuxExperience B.V. reported its quarterly earnings on November 19, revealing a loss of ($0.71) earnings per share, which fell short of analysts’ consensus estimate of ($0.28) by ($0.43). The company’s return on equity stood at 58.60%, with a net margin of 29.45%. During the quarter, LuxExperience generated revenue of $670.38 million, missing the consensus estimate of $680.63 million.

Amid these financial results, institutional investors are actively adjusting their stakes in the company. Several hedge funds have recently added or reduced their holdings in LuxExperience. For example, GAMMA Investing LLC purchased a new stake valued at approximately $26,000 in the fourth quarter, while Wexford Capital LP acquired a new position valued at around $687,000 in the third quarter.

Additional significant purchases include Prelude Capital Management LLC, which invested $3,554,000; Luxor Capital Group LP with $5,834,000; and Militia Capital Partners LP, which bought a stake worth approximately $299,000. Currently, institutional investors hold 10.07% of LuxExperience B.V.’s shares.

LuxExperience B.V., through its subsidiary Mytheresa Group GmbH, operates a luxury e-commerce platform catering to high-income consumers across Germany, the United States, and other international markets. The company, founded in 1987, is headquartered in Munich, Germany, and offers a range of luxury products including clothing, accessories, and fine jewelry.
